What is the link to the auction? If it has 75-85% peat moss it doesn't leave that much remaining for the rest of the ingredients. Remember perlite mix should be anywhere from 15%-45% ration. Wal-mart sells perlite, but if you get the Miracle Grow brand make sure you rinse it well to remove added fertilizers.
 
If I were you I would wait until you go to the hydro store and see what they have available for soil (unless you wanted to go soil-less route which is what is in that link).
